Winemaker's notes:
ReDark is Damianitza's premier wine, made from hand-picked grapes selected at optimal ripeness. The hot and dry summer of South-Western Bulgaria produced grapes of superbly concentrated aromas and a dramatic, purple-red color. Damianitza's oenological style and advanced vinification techniques brought out the distinctive personality of this versatile grape.

The result is a full-bodied yet velvety wine - indeed, Bulgaria's first ultrapremium wine. This wine is suitable for ageing and, although its supple character makes its approachable immediately, it is best enjoyed in three to five years.

Corked wine
From the Reading Room
A 'Corked' wine is a wine that has been bottled with a cork that is contaminated with TCA (2,4,6-Trichloroanisole).
